The Technical Operations Support Specialist is a multifaceted and self-directed technician that provides installation, maintenance, and disposition support for academic equipment at GRCC. The technician will work in both office and educational lab environments. Academic equipment includes electrical, mechanical, hydraulic, pneumatic, electronic, and specialty items ranging from industrial machines (e.g. automotive lifts, plastic injection machines, mills, lathes) to commercial assets (e.g. hospital beds, dental chairs, and vehicles) to educational trainers (e.g. medical manikins and simulators). The technician must possess the technical skills required to assist with installing new equipment, trouble-shooting, repairing, and maintaining existing equipment. Additionally, excellent interpersonal skills to support faculty, staff, students, and external repair specialists are a must. An effective technician is one who can skillfully work with equipment while serving as the first level of communication with several stakeholders.
